Decreased stimulatory guanosine triphosphate binding protein in dogs with pressure-overload left ventricular failure.

Alterations in the level and function of the stimulatory guanyl nucleotide binding protein (Gs) from the cardiac sarcolemma were examined in a canine model of heart failure.
